Responsibilities and Duties of a Clinical Research Coordinator
The responsibilities of a Clinical Research Coordinator are extensive and varied, encompassing a wide range of tasks that are critical to the success of clinical trials. One of the primary duties is participant recruitment, which involves identifying suitable candidates for studies based on specific inclusion and exclusion criteria. This process requires CRCs to engage with potential participants, explain the study’s purpose, and address any concerns they may have about participation.
Effective communication skills are essential here, as CRCs must convey complex information in an understandable manner while also building trust with participants. In addition to recruitment, CRCs are responsible for obtaining informed consent from participants. This process is not merely a formality; it is a crucial ethical requirement that ensures participants are fully aware of what their involvement entails.
CRCs must ensure that participants understand the risks, benefits, and procedures associated with the study before they agree to participate. Furthermore, they are tasked with maintaining accurate and comprehensive records throughout the trial, including data collection, adverse event reporting, and compliance with regulatory guidelines. This meticulous attention to detail is vital for the integrity of the research and for meeting the standards set by regulatory bodies such as the Food and Drug Administration (FDA) or the European Medicines Agency (EMA).

Challenges Faced by Clinical Research Coordinators and How They Overcome Them

Despite their critical role in clinical research, Clinical Research Coordinators face numerous challenges that can impact their effectiveness. One significant challenge is navigating the complex regulatory landscape governing clinical trials. With ever-evolving guidelines from regulatory bodies, staying compliant can be daunting.
CRCs must continuously educate themselves on these regulations to ensure that their studies adhere to all necessary standards. Many CRCs participate in ongoing training programs or professional organizations that provide resources and updates on regulatory changes. Another challenge is managing participant recruitment and retention.
Finding eligible participants who are willing to commit to a study can be particularly difficult, especially for trials involving rare diseases or specific populations. To overcome this hurdle, CRCs often employ innovative recruitment strategies, such as community outreach programs or partnerships with local healthcare providers. Additionally, they may implement retention strategies that focus on maintaining participant engagement throughout the study duration, such as regular follow-ups or providing incentives for continued participation.

How to Become a Successful Clinical Research Coordinator
Becoming a successful Clinical Research Coordinator requires a combination of education, experience, and interpersonal skills. Most CRCs hold at least a bachelor’s degree in a relevant field such as life sciences or nursing; however, many employers prefer candidates with advanced degrees or specialized training in clinical research. Obtaining certification from recognized organizations such as the Association of Clinical Research Professionals (ACRP) or the Society of Clinical Research Associates (SoCRA) can also enhance job prospects and demonstrate a commitment to professional development.
In addition to formal education and certification, aspiring CRCs should seek practical experience through internships or entry-level positions within clinical research settings. This hands-on experience is invaluable for developing essential skills such as project management, regulatory compliance knowledge, and effective communication techniques. Networking within the industry can also provide opportunities for mentorship and professional growth.
By actively engaging with peers and attending industry conferences or workshops, aspiring CRCs can stay informed about emerging trends and best practices in clinical research coordination.
